#c4cfd9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4cfd9 is composed of 76.9% red, 81.2%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.7% cyan, 4.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 208.6 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 81%. #c4cfd9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#899fb3.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#c4cfd9 color description : Light grayish blue.

#c4cfd9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c4cfd9 has RGB values of R:196, G:207,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 12898265.

Shades and Tints of #c4cfd9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f4f6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4cfd9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cbcfd2 is the less saturated color, while #9fd1fe is the most saturated one.
